Camera off, portfolio ready—why does being seen feel scary?
You’ve got the application tab open, your portfolio ready, and the Zoom camera still off—yet somehow one more edit feels safer than letting anyone really see you. Maybe you joke first at brunch, say “anything is fine” at dinner, or brush off a win before anyone can make it a big deal. It doesn’t always look like fear. Sometimes it looks like perfectionism, self-deprecating humor, or staying useful so no one notices how exposed you feel.
You may have already tried to talk yourself out of it. You know your apartment doesn’t have to be perfect for someone to come in. You know one skipped class or a thumbs-up reply shouldn’t turn into a whole shame spiral. But fear of being seen usually lives deeper than logic. Tarot can offer a gentler kind of clarity—not a fixed answer, but a fresh way to notice the pattern underneath: where visibility got linked to rejection, why success suddenly feels unsafe, and what part of you still believes being honest, talented, needy, or imperfect will cost you connection.
Below are stories from people who froze at the blinking cursor, minimized their own progress, or hid behind “I’m fine” when they weren’t. If that sounds familiar, you’re not too sensitive, and you’re definitely not the only one. Sometimes reading someone else’s question is the first moment your own starts to make sense.
